President Ronald Reagan's Record on Roll Call Votes in the 99th House of RepresentativesAbout This Page
This page compiles President Ronald Reagan's record on U.S. House of Representatives roll call votes. Presidents do not vote in the House, but they may show what side they're on.
This data is part of a larger project to identify the policy preferences of all U.S. Presidents.
